Introducing the C5050: A Feature Phone by Celkon
The Release and Specifications
In the year 2011, Indian mobile brand Celkon launched a feature phone named C5050. The phone weighs 89g and has a thickness of 14.5mm. It is a lightweight and compact device that can easily fit in your pocket or purse. The phone has a microSDHC slot for additional storage and runs on a GSM network.
Design and Network Connectivity
The Celkon C5050 has a simple yet sleek design with a dual SIM feature. It has a 2.8 inch TFT display with a resolution of 240 x 320 pixels. This feature phone has a screen-to-body ratio of 41.9%, providing ample viewing space for its users. It supports 2G bands GSM 850 / 900 / 1800 / 1900 and has GPRS connectivity. However, it does not have an EDGE feature.
Launch and Availability
The C5050 was announced in 2011 but sadly, it is no longer available in the market as it has been discontinued. However, this small device was priced at approximately 40 EUR, making it an affordable option for those looking for a basic phone.
Camera and Sound Features
The phone features a 2MP single main camera and has a video recording option. It does not have a front-facing camera. The phone has a loudspeaker and a 3.5mm jack, allowing users to listen to music or make calls without any hassle.
Additional Features
C5050 includes a microUSB port and supports Bluetooth 2.0 for connecting with other devices. It also has a stereo FM radio, allowing users to listen to their favorite stations anytime, anywhere. The phone does not have any sensors, but it supports SMS and MMS messaging.
Battery Life and Color Options
The C5050 is powered by a removable Li-Ion 1000 mAh battery, which provides up to 400 hours of standby time and 5 hours of talk time. The phone comes in a black and red color combination, giving it a bold and stylish look.
